Technology and product provider Johnson Controls has confirmed it promoted Sarah Dixon to the position of general manager, fire and security. It reported that she brings a wealth of leadership knowledge and expertise in leading the commercial success of the business.
In 2020, Ms Dixon joined the company as fire suppression general manager and after a two-year tenure was promoted to enterprise sales director UK&I. In her new role, she will enable the fire and security team to deliver sustainable growth whilst enhancing and digitalising the customer journey, driving the smart, healthy and sustainable building evolution.
During her time with the business, she has led her team in driving double digit growth for the fire suppression business. Ms Dixon is also reported to have delivered on digital and sustainable outcomes for customers as enterprise sales director.
“Sarah has an exceptional track record in strengthening teams and driving growth at Johnson Controls, and we are delighted she is continuing her career within the fire and security business,” said vice president and general manager Andy Ellis. “I’ve built so many great relationships and learnt from the best in my time so far at Johnson Controls. I am honoured I can still progress here and continue to work with leaders in the industry,” said Ms Dixon.
